AUTOMATIC CONTROL THEORY II Slovak University of Technology Faculty of Material Science and Technology in Trnava.

Slides:



Advertisements
Similar presentations
The Maximum Principle: Continuous Time Main purpose: to introduce the maximum principle as a necessary condition that must be satisfied by any optimal.
Advertisements

Solve a System Algebraically
Numerical Solutions of Differential Equations Euler’s Method.
Models for Control and Verification Ian Mitchell Department of Computer Science The University of British Columbia research supported by National Science.
The Most Important Concept in Optimization (minimization)  A point is said to be an optimal solution of a unconstrained minimization if there exists no.
President UniversityErwin SitompulModern Control 11/1 Dr.-Ing. Erwin Sitompul President University Lecture 11 Modern Control
Optimization in Engineering Design 1 Lagrange Multipliers.
280 SYSTEM IDENTIFICATION The System Identification Problem is to estimate a model of a system based on input-output data. Basic Configuration continuous.
Constrained Optimization
Colloquium on Optimisation and Control University of Sheffield Monday April 24 th 2006 Sensitivity Analysis and Optimal Control Richard Vinter Imperial.
Mech300 Numerical Methods, Hong Kong University of Science and Technology. 1 Part Four Optimization.
Lecture outline Support vector machines. Support Vector Machines Find a linear hyperplane (decision boundary) that will separate the data.

Slide# Ketter Hall, North Campus, Buffalo, NY Fax: Tel: x 2400 Control of Structural Vibrations.
Chapter 3 The Maximum Principle: Mixed Inequality Constraints Mixed inequality constraints: Inequality constraints involving control and possibly state.
The method of moments in dynamic optimization
4. Linear optimal Filters and Predictors 윤영규 ADSLAB.
Equality and Inequality Meeting 4. Equations An equation is a statement that two mathematical expressions are equal. The values of the unknown that make.
A PPLIED M ECHANICS Lecture 02 Slovak University of Technology Faculty of Material Science and Technology in Trnava.
D Nagesh Kumar, IIScOptimization Methods: M1L3 1 Introduction and Basic Concepts (iii) Classification of Optimization Problems.
Some Key Facts About Optimal Solutions (Section 14.1) 14.2–14.16
DSGE Models and Optimal Monetary Policy Andrew P. Blake.
Chapter 7 Handling Constraints
Chapter 1 - Fundamentals Equations. Definitions Equation An equation is a statement that two mathematical statements are equal. Solutions The values.
Computer Animation Rick Parent Computer Animation Algorithms and Techniques Optimization & Constraints Add mention of global techiques Add mention of calculus.
Goal: Solve linear equations.. Definitions: Equation: statement in which two expressions are equal. Linear Equation (in one variable): equation that.
Part 4 Nonlinear Programming 4.5 Quadratic Programming (QP)
D Nagesh Kumar, IIScOptimization Methods: M2L4 1 Optimization using Calculus Optimization of Functions of Multiple Variables subject to Equality Constraints.
MER 160, Prof. Bruno1 Optimization The idea behind “optimization” is to find the “best” solution from a domain of “possible” solutions. Optimization methods.
Robotics Research Laboratory 1 Chapter 7 Multivariable and Optimal Control.
1 Chapter 11 Compensator Design When the full state is not available for feedback, we utilize an observer. The observer design process is described and.
McGraw-Hill/Irwin © The McGraw-Hill Companies, Inc., Table of Contents CD Chapter 14 (Solution Concepts for Linear Programming) Some Key Facts.
Mathe III Lecture 7 Mathe III Lecture 7. 2 Second Order Differential Equations The simplest possible equation of this type is:
AUTOMATIC CONTROL THEORY II Slovak University of Technology Faculty of Material Science and Technology in Trnava.
AUTOMATIC CONTROL THEORY II Slovak University of Technology Faculty of Material Science and Technology in Trnava.
Chapter 7: Rational Algebraic Functions Section 7-11: Variation Functions.
Feedback Stabilization of Nonlinear Singularly Perturbed Systems MENG Bo JING Yuanwei SHEN Chao College of Information Science and Engineering, Northeastern.
Chapter 2-OPTIMIZATION G.Anuradha. Contents Derivative-based Optimization –Descent Methods –The Method of Steepest Descent –Classical Newton’s Method.
Differential Equations Linear Equations with Variable Coefficients.
Review of PMP Derivation We want to find control u(t) which minimizes the function: x(t) = x*(t) +  x(t); u(t) = u*(t) +  u(t); (t) = *(t) +  (t);
Chapter 4 The Maximum Principle: General Inequality Constraints.
STE 6239 Simulering Wednesday, Week 2: 8. More models and their simulation, Part II: variational calculus, Hamiltonians, Lagrange multipliers.
Optimal parameters of satellite–stabilizer system in circular and elliptic orbits 2nd International Workshop Spaceflight Dynamics and Control October 9-11,
CDC Control over Wireless Communication Channel for Continuous-Time Systems C. D. Charalambous ECE Department University of Cyprus, Nicosia, Cyprus.
AUTOMATIC CONTROL THEORY II Slovak University of Technology Faculty of Material Science and Technology in Trnava.
Linear Programming Wyndor Glass Co. 3 plants 2 new products –Product 1: glass door with aluminum framing –Product 2: 4x6 foot wood frame window.
Singular Systems Differential Algebraic Equations Introduction Systems & Control Theory Chemical Engineering & DAE Index for DAE Optimal Control Directions.
D Nagesh Kumar, IISc Water Resources Systems Planning and Management: M2L2 Introduction to Optimization (ii) Constrained and Unconstrained Optimization.
Control Theory Lachlan Blackhall and Tyler Summers.
7 th Grade Math Vocabulary Word, Definition, Model Emery Unit 2.
Use or disclosure of the information contained herein is subject to specific written CIRA approval 1 PURSUIT – EVASION GAMES GAME THEORY AND ANALYSIS OF.
Optimal Control.
1 Project seminar on - By:- Tejaswinee Darure. Contents: 1] Aircraft (Boing-737) modeling a] Longitudinal Dynamics b] State space representation of system.
Equations Quadratic in form factorable equations
Classification Analytical methods classical methods
Yueshi Shen Dept. of Information Engineering
Chapter 10 Optimal Control Homework 10 Consider again the control system as given before, described by Assuming the linear control law Determine the constants.
Linear Programming Wyndor Glass Co. 3 plants 2 new products
سمینار درس کنترل پیش بین
The Lagrange Multiplier Method
Optimization Part II G.Anuradha.
Homework 9 Refer to the last example.
CONTROL INTRO & OVERVIEW
Equations Quadratic in form factorable equations
Optimal Control of Systems
Algebraic Expressions & Solving Equations
Analysis of Basic PMP Solution
Part 4 Nonlinear Programming
Part 7 Optimization in Functional Space
Constraints.
Presentation transcript:

AUTOMATIC CONTROL THEORY II Slovak University of Technology Faculty of Material Science and Technology in Trnava

Optimal control Formulation of optimal control problems The formulation of an optimal control problem requires the following:  a mathematical model of the system to be controlled  a specification of the performance index  a specification of all boundary conditions on states, and constraints to be satisfied by states and controls  a statement of what variables are free

Optimal control General case with fixed final time and no terminal or path constraints  Problem 1: Find the control vector trajectory to minimize the performance index subject to

Optimal control Problem 1 is known as the Bolza problem  If then the problem is known as the Mayer problem  if it is known as the Lagrange problem define an augmented performance index

Optimal control Define the Hamiltonian function H as follows such that can be written variation in the performance index

Optimal control For a minimum, it is necessary that This gives the stationarity condition These necessary optimality conditions, which define a two point boundary value problem, are very useful as they allow to find analytical solutions to special types of optimal control problems, and to define numerical algorithms to search for solutions in general cases.

Optimal control The linear quadratic regulator  The performance index is given by  the system dynamics obey  to find that the optimal control law can be expressed as a linear state feedback

Optimal control the state feedback gain is given by the solution to the differential Ricatti equation it is possible to express the optimal control law as a state feedback but with constant gain

Optimal control the positive definite solution to the algebraic Ricatti equation the closed loop system is asymptotically stable

Optimal control This is an important result, as the linear quadratic regulator provides a way of stabilizing any linear system that is stabilizable. An extension of the LQR concept to systems with gaussian additive noise, which is known as the linear quadratic gaussian (LQG) controller, has been widely applied.

Optimal control Minimum time problems  to reach a terminal constraint in minimum time  Find and to minimise subject to

Optimal control Problems with path constraints  Sometimes it is necessary to restrict state and control trajectories such that a set of constraints is satisfied within the interval of interest where

Optimal control it may be required that the state satisfies equality constraints at some intermediate point in time These are known as interior point constraints and can be expressed as follows where